There’s been strong recognition for Kilkenny & Carlow following the weekend’s action, with Mossy Keoghan earning a nomination for Hurler of the Week.
The Tullaroan forward was in outstanding form, scoring 2–3 in Kilkenny’s win over Wexford, and has also been named on the Team of the Week.
There was further local representation in the selection, with Fiachra Fitzpatrick included after impressing for Carlow. His side recorded a 4–20 to 1–23 victory over Westmeath in the Joe McDonagh Cup.
Speaking on KCLR, analyst Adrian Ronan told Eddie Scally there is a growing sense of optimism around the Kilkenny setup.
“We have to concentrate on ourselves. I think we are going to get stronger. I believe Harry Shine played a club game, that’s a plus. I believe Adrien Mullen is on the way back — maybe not ready for a few more weeks. They are all positives.”
